<p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r">Weather of Arabia - The National Center for Emergency Situations Management in the Sultanate of Oman announced the registration of 7 new deaths resulting from weather fluctuations in the tropical case Shaheen in Al Batinah Governorate.</p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"></p><p style=";text-align:left;direction:ltr"> The Center also confirmed the receipt of many reports of missing cases due to the tropical condition Shaheen in the North Al Batinah Governorate.</p>
